First National Conference of the Movement Party Concludes with New Leadership Selection
The inaugural national conference of the Movement Party, held under the slogan “Towards a Democratic and Social Alternative,” has successfully concluded with the election of a new leadership team. This includes the appointment of a new Secretary-General, members of the Political Office, and the Central Committee. The event reflects the party’s ongoing commitment to restructuring its organizational framework and invigorating its ranks with fresh ideas and renewed enthusiasm.
During this pivotal gathering, Badruddin Al-Gharsallaoui was elected as the new Secretary-General of the party, while Walid Bougermi was chosen as the head of the Political Office.
